Biscuit Sandwiching Machine Sourcing Guide

The global market for biscuit sandwiching machinery features diverse configurations designed to handle specific product geometries and throughput requirements. Buyers observe listings indicating capabilities for both round and rectangular biscuit formats, with dimensions ranging from 30mm to 85mm in length. These machines are engineered to process soft and hard biscuit varieties, ensuring consistent filling application across high-speed production lines.

Procurement decisions must account for the specific application scope, as some units target sandwich biscuits while others support broader categories like candy, chips, and popcorn. The observed capacity varies significantly, with some models reaching up to 2000 sandwiches per minute while others operate at 100 to 400 pieces per minute. Understanding these operational limits is essential for aligning machine selection with actual production volume targets and product mix requirements.

Product Scope and Observed Listing Signals

Buyers should verify the physical footprint and material construction before finalizing a purchase, as dimensions can be substantial. Observed specifications indicate a machine length of 9000mm with a width of 4500mm and a height of 1500mm, requiring significant floor space and structural support. The primary construction material is consistently listed as 304 stainless steel, which is critical for maintaining hygiene standards in food processing environments and ensuring resistance to corrosion.

The power requirements and electrical specifications also vary across different models, necessitating careful review of the voltage and wattage ratings. Listings show power sources ranging from 8kw to 70kw, with voltage options typically available at 380V or 220V, often customizable to match local grid standards. Additionally, the production name and function descriptions clarify whether the unit is designed for soft biscuits, hard biscuits, or sandwich biscuits, ensuring the equipment matches the intended product line.

Technical Specifications to Verify

Capacity metrics are a primary differentiator among available units, with observed ranges spanning from 100kg per hour to 5 tons per hour. Some high-speed models claim a throughput of 1,400 pieces per minute, while others are rated for up to 2000 sandwiches per minute. Buyers must confirm that the stated capacity aligns with their specific production schedule, as the actual output depends heavily on the size and type of biscuit being processed.

The processing method and automatic grade are equally critical for operational efficiency and product consistency. Most observed units are classified as automatic grade, utilizing mild processing techniques or concentration and drying processes depending on the specific model. The total power consumption, often listed around 8kw or 8.2kw for certain models, directly impacts energy costs and must be balanced against the desired production speed and the complexity of the filling application.

Compliance and Safety Documentation

Certification status is a non-negotiable factor for international procurement, with observed listings frequently citing ISO and CE compliance. Specific models display certifications such as ISOUL, CSA, and CE, while others reference ISO9001:2008 standards. Buyers must request valid, current certificates for the specific serial number of the machine to ensure that the equipment meets the safety and quality regulations of the destination country.

Safety documentation should also include detailed information on the machine's standard compliance and any custom certifications required for local markets. While some listings indicate a standard of CE and ISO, others note that the standard is customized to the buyer's needs. It is vital to verify that the electrical components and safety guards meet the specific voltage and frequency requirements of the installation site to prevent operational hazards.

Cost Drivers and Commercial Terms

The price range for these machines is broad, with observed listings spanning from approximately 2,779 USD to 160,000 USD. This variance is driven by differences in capacity, automation level, and the complexity of the filling mechanism. Buyers should expect that higher throughput models with advanced customization options will command a premium price, while entry-level units may offer a lower initial investment but potentially lower long-term efficiency.

Commercial terms regarding delivery and payment are equally important for budget planning and logistics coordination. The observed delivery time is typically between 30 and 45 days, which includes manufacturing and preparation for shipment. Packaging is generally handled in wooden cases or wooden boxes to protect the machinery during transit, and the minimum order quantity is consistently listed as one unit, allowing for flexible procurement strategies.

Supplier Qualification and Quality Control

Supplier reliability is often indicated by the provision of comprehensive after-sales services, including installation, commissioning, and training. Most observed listings guarantee a one-year warranty, which serves as a baseline for quality assurance and support. Buyers should explicitly confirm the scope of these services, including whether remote support is available or if on-site technician dispatch is included in the warranty period.

Quality control extends to the condition of the equipment, with most listings specifying that the machines are sold as new. The net weight of the units varies, with some models weighing 400kg and others up to 1200kg, which influences shipping costs and handling requirements. Verifying the origin, often listed as Shanghai or generally China, helps buyers assess the supply chain stability and the manufacturer's experience in exporting food processing equipment to their specific region.
